Description

The Grey House is a substantial period home offering 4700 sq ft, bursting with character and set within grounds of 0.35 of an acre. The Grey House was the house on the hill back in its day in 1850 and it owned all the property surrounding it. The Forge was the original Blacksmith’s Forge with links to Hampton Court which has been thoughtfully re-furbished and the current owner has established a successful Airbnb business at The Forge. Internally The Forge is beautifully appointed with an en-suite bathroom, modern kitchen and bi-folding doors to the garden.

Entry into the main house is via steps to a welcoming reception hall with wooden flooring and ornate coving. There are two principal reception rooms on the raised ground floor with one arranged as an artist’s studio and the other a lovely sitting room with a window seat, generous space, large sash windows, period coving, period style radiators and an original fireplace. Completing the raised ground floor accommodation is a study, cloakroom, utility room and a lovely kitchen/breakfast room with a range of integrated appliances and a utility room. Another superb feature is the cellar, accessed from the understairs cupboard with a staircase leading down to a large cellar/wine store and additional storage space. Another staircase from the main hallway leads down to a lower ground floor games room which also connects to the cellar and wine store. There is a cloakroom off the games room, double doors outside and access to the double garage.

On the first floor there are three double bedrooms and three bath/shower rooms. The generous principal bedroom takes centre stage with a dressing area and a beautiful ensuite shower room. Stairs from the landing lead to the second floor with two double bedrooms, one with a range of built in wardrobes.

Externally the main garden is lawned with a shingled driveway, a courtyard garden to the front and rear and an attached double garage. An internal viewing is highly recommended.

This lovely family home is situated in the village of Kingswood which provides a comprehensive parade of local shops and restaurants, including a convenience store/post office, off licence, Waterhouse Cafe, travel agents, Coughlans bakery, hairdressers, beauticians and The Kingswood Arms public house. Locally there is a wide choice of state and independent schools.

In terms of transportation, Kingswood Station is within easy walking distance and provides services into London of approximately 45 minutes. The M25 is accessed via Junction 8, 1.7 miles to the south providing connections to the wider motorway network, whilst for the frequent flyer both Gatwick and Heathrow airports are within reach.

For golfers, there are four world-renowned golf clubs, Kingswood Golf and Country club, Surrey Downs, Walton Heath and the RAC golf club all close by. Horse Riding schools and stabling can be found in Kingswood, Chipstead, Tadworth and Walton on the Hill.
